“Cheek to Cheek” by Ahmad Jamal on Ahmad’s Blues
Ahmad Jamal is a jazz pianist, composer, and educator. He is known for his creativity with harmony, as can be heard in the left hand of this recording (the part that sounds a little like a boss battle).
“Cheek to Cheek” was written by Irving Berlin for the movie Top Hat in 1935 with Fred Astaire and Ginger Rogers. It quickly became part of the Great American Songbook.
